he Brain Imaging Data Structure (BIDS) is a standard for organizing and describing neuroimaging datasets, serving not only to facilitate the process of data sharing and aggregation, but also to simplify the application and development of new methods and software for working with neuroimaging data. Here, we present an extension of BIDS to include positron emission tomography (PEt) data, also known as PEt-BIDS, and share several open-access datasets curated following PEt-BIDS along with tools for conversion, validation and analysis of PEt-BIDS datasets.
